Abstract

A bulk amorphous alloy includes the approximate composition Fe (100-a-b-c-d-e-f) Y a M b T c Al d Sn e B f wherein: M comprises at least one of the group consisting of: Zr, Hf, Pb, Ti, Nb, Mo and W; T comprises at least one of the group consisting of Co, Ni and Cr; a is an atomic percentage, and a<5; b is an atomic percentage, and 2≦b≦25; c is an atomic percentage, and 1≦c≦16; d is an atomic percentage, and d<5; e is an atomic percentage, and e<5; and f is an atomic percentage, and 11≦f≦22.

What is claimed is:  
     
         1 . A bulk amorphous alloy composition comprising the approximate composition Fe (100-a-b-c-d-e-f) Y a M b T c Al d Sn e B f  wherein: 
 a. M comprises at least one of the group consisting of: Zr, Hf, Pb, Ti, Nb, Mo and W;    b. T comprises at least one of the group consisting of Co, Ni and Cr;    c. a is an atomic percentage, and a<5;    d. b is an atomic percentage, and 2≦b≦25;    e. c is an atomic percentage, and 1≦c≦16;    f. d is an atomic percentage, and d<5;    g. e is an atomic percentage, and e<5; and    h. f is an atomic percentage, and 11≦f≦22.    
     
     
         2 . A bulk amorphous alloy composition in accordance with  claim 1  wherein M further comprises Zr g Mo h  wherein: 
 a. g+h=b  
 b. g<9  
 c. h<10  
 d. 4≦b≦17  
 
     
     
         3 . A bulk amorphous alloy composition in accordance with  claim 1  wherein T further comprises Co i Cr j  wherein: 
 a. i+j=c  
 b. i<8  
 b. j<6  
 c. 4≦c≦10  
 
     
     
         4 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e (100-a-g-h-i-j-d-e-f) Y a Zr g Mo h Co i Cr j Al d Sn e B f  wherein: 
 a. 1≦a≦3  
 b. 2≦g≦8  
 c. 4≦h≦9  
 d. 4≦i≦8  
 e. j<3  
 f. (d+e)<2  
 g. 14≦f≦18  
 
     
     
         5 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 61 Y 1.9 Zr 8.1 Mo 7 Co 7 B 15 .  
     
     
         6 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 61 Y 1.9 Zr 8.1 Mo 7 Co 6 B 15 Al 1 .  
     
     
         7 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 61 Y 1.9 Zr 8.1 Mo 7 Co 5 Cr 2 B 15 .  
     
     
         8 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 59.85 Sn 1.15 Y 1.9 Zr 8.1 Mo 7 Co 5 Cr 2 B 15 .  
     
     
         9 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 60 Sn 1 Y 1.9 Zr 8.1 Mo 7 Co 5 Cr 2 B 15 .  
     
     
         10 . A bulk amorphous alloy composition in accordance with  claim 1  further comprising the approximate composition Fe 58.85 Sn 1.15 Y 1.9 Zr 8.1 Mo 7 Co 5 Cr 3 B 15 .  
     
     
         11 . A bulk amorphous alloy composition in accordance with any one of claims  1 - 10 , inclusive, wherein said bulk amorphous alloy composition is formed into an article.
